About the role

We’re looking for a Demand Generation Manager to own pipeline creation and acceleration across our go-to-market motion. This role is responsible for building, executing, and optimizing campaigns that drive qualified demand and measurable revenue impact.

You’ll run campaigns across channels - LinkedIn, Google, etc - and bring structure, prioritization, and repeatability to demand gen—while still being hands-on and scrappy.

This role sits at the intersection of marketing, sales, and RevOps, and will be measured by pipeline and revenue outcomes, not just leads.

What you’ll doOwn pipeline generation
  • Plan and execute multi-channel demand gen campaigns (paid search, paid social, content syndication, webinars, events, email)

  • Drive MQL → SQL → pipeline with clear hypotheses and targets

  • Own quarterly pipeline goals in partnership with Sales and RevOps

Build scalable programs
  • Design and run lead capture, nurture, and re-engagement programs

  • Improve lead quality through segmentation, scoring, and routing

  • Partner with content and product marketing on offers that convert

Optimize performance
  • Track and analyze funnel performance from first touch through opportunity

  • Optimize for CPL, conversion rates, and pipeline efficiency

  • Run experiments to improve channel performance and campaign ROI

Collaborate cross-functionally
  • Work closely with Sales on ICP definition, messaging, and feedback loops

  • Partner with RevOps on attribution, reporting, and tooling

  • Align with Product Marketing on positioning and launches

Operate like an owner
  • Manage campaign calendars, budgets, and vendors

  • Help define demand gen best practices as the team scales

  • Contribute to GTM planning and forecasting

What success looks like (first 6–12 months)
  • Predictable, repeatable pipeline contribution

  • Improved MQL → SQL and SQL → opportunity conversion rates

  • Clear visibility into what channels and campaigns actually drive revenue

  • Strong trust and alignment with Sales and RevOps

  • Campaigns that scale without heroics

About Jump

Jump’s mission is to empower financial advisors and their clients to thrive in the age of AI. Jump’s primary product is an AI assistant helping financial advisors with their client meeting cycle and other workflows. Jump’s product is expanding to include many other advisor workflows, as well as into other finserv verticals.

Jump leads its category in market share, customer satisfaction, and analyst rankings, and has grown rapidly. Jump customers include leading independent broker dealers such as LPL, Osaic, Raymond James, and Cetera, and leading RIAs including Focus Financial, Merit, Savant, Allworth, Sanctuary Wealth, Integrated Partners, and more.

Jump was launched in 2023 by repeat entrepreneurs and is led by a team with backgrounds from Harvard, Stanford, Google, Snowflake, Bill.com, JPMorgan, Fidelity, Bain, Bain Capital Ventures, Auditboard, Nitrogen, and eMoney.

Jump is a Series A company backed by top venture capital firms and industry strategics including Battery, Sorenson, Pelion, and Citi.

What you need to know about the Chicago Tech Scene

With vibrant neighborhoods, great food and more affordable housing than either coast, Chicago might be the most liveable major tech hub. It is the birthplace of modern commodities and futures trading, a national hub for logistics and commerce, and home to the American Medical Association and the American Bar Association. This diverse blend of industry influences has helped Chicago emerge as a major player in verticals like fintech, biotechnology, legal tech, e-commerce and logistics technology. It’s also a major hiring center for tech companies on both coasts.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
  •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
